Responsibilities For System Power and Performance Engineer

  • Work cross-functionally with architecture, platform design, SOC architects, and software teams
  • Responsible for the power and performance of one or more products
  • Work with architecture teams in product definition and setting power/performance targets
  • Develop automation and infrastructure tools to assess power and performance
  • Debug for power and performance from software down to hardware block state transitions

Requirements For System Power and Performance Engineer

Python
Linux
  • 3+ years of experience as a Power and Performance Engineer
  • Strong understanding of hardware components and hardware/software interaction
  • Strong understanding of Large Language Models (LLM) and inference algorithms
  • Strong experience in power management and power and performance tradeoffs
  • Proven understanding of network technologies, protocols and procedures for iOS and macOS
  • Solid understanding of power delivery
  • Proven track record to own a complete functional area of an application or product
  • Excellent communication & interpersonal skills
  • Scripting and programming skills in C/C++, Python, R, Shell
  • M.S., or Ph.D. in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or equivalent experience
